Szpakowska et al. also researched conolidone and its motion on the ACKR3 receptor, which will help to explain its Earlier unidentified mechanism of motion Proleviate Conolidine Benefits Patients in both equally acute and Continual agony Regulate (fifty eight). It had been found that receptor levels of ACKR3 were as high or simply larger as Those people from the endogenous opiate method and had been correlated to equivalent parts of the CNS. This receptor was also not modulated by common opiate agonists, like morphine, fentanyl, buprenorphine, or antagonists like naloxone. Inside of a rat design, it absolutely was found that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ory exercise, resulting in an In general rise in opiate receptor activity.

Most a short while ago, it's been recognized that conolidine and the above mentioned derivatives act to the atypical chemokine receptor three (ACKR3. Expressed in very similar areas as classical opioid receptors, it binds to a big range of endogenous opioids. Compared with most opioid receptors, this receptor acts as a scavenger and won't activate a 2nd messenger procedure (59). As reviewed by Meyrath et al., this also indicated a probable url among these receptors along with the endogenous opiate system (59). This analyze eventually identified that the ACKR3 receptor did not generate any G protein sign response by measuring and getting no mini G protein interactions, not like classical opiate receptors, which recruit these proteins for signaling.
Early investigations into conolidine’s analgesic Homes are actually performed in animal types. Rodent scientific studies have demonstrated sizeable reductions in discomfort responses adhering to conolidine administration. In thermal and mechanical soreness assays, like the incredibly hot plate and von Frey filament assessments, dealt with animals exhibited prolonged latency to ache stimuli, suggesting a tangible analgesic result. Notably, these results occurred with out sedation or motor impairment, typical drawbacks of opioid-based analgesics.
